Structural Modeling of Nomophobia Based on Brain–Behavioral Systems and Intolerance of Uncertainty: The Mediating Role of Emotional Self-Efficacy among University Students

Abstract

Objective:  This study examined a structural model of nomophobia based on brain–behavioral systems and intolerance of uncertainty, with emotional self-efficacy as a mediator.

Methods and Materials: A cross-sectional correlational study was conducted among 186 university students. Participants completed measures of the Behavioral Activation System (BAS), Behavioral Inhibition System (BIS), Fight–Flight–Freeze System (FFS), intolerance of uncertainty, emotional self-efficacy, and nomophobia. Data were analyzed using Pearson correlations, multiple regression, and structural equation modeling in SPSS 26 and AMOS 26. Indirect effects were tested using 2,000 bootstrap resamples.

Findings: BAS, BIS, FFS, and intolerance of uncertainty were positively associated with nomophobia, whereas emotional self-efficacy was negatively associated with nomophobia. The predictors collectively explained 52% of the variance in nomophobia. Intolerance of uncertainty was the strongest positive predictor (β = .33 in regression; β = .31 in the structural model), while emotional self-efficacy showed a significant negative effect (β = −.26). The structural model demonstrated acceptable fit (χ²/df = 1.92, GFI = .91, CFI = .92, IFI = .92, RMSEA = .07). Emotional self-efficacy partially mediated the effects of BAS, BIS, FFS, and intolerance of uncertainty on nomophobia; all indirect effects were significant.

Conclusion: Nomophobia appears to reflect the combined influence of neurobehavioral sensitivity, intolerance of uncertainty, and emotional regulatory beliefs. Strengthening emotional self-efficacy and reducing intolerance of uncertainty may represent targets for university-based prevention and counseling programs.
